Entire under carriage and frame found to have extensive rust effecting structural integrity / safety, critical safety systems (brake lines, suspension structure), frame, fuel lines, fuel tank, and steering linkage. This is general attack corrosion with structural failure, corrosion fatigue, etc. There were / are no extenuating circumstances under any definition of normal use to explain this degree & extent of corrosion other than a manufacturing issue.
Our 2003 Lexus LX 470 is experiencing significant frame rust similar to the same model year as the Toyota Tundra and sequoia which were recalled. It is possible that the LX frames came from the same factory inferior quality of steel and/or received improper undercoating.
